.legal-page[data-astro-cid-fb3qbcs3]{min-height:100vh}.container[data-astro-cid-fb3qbcs3]{max-width:1100px;margin:0 auto;padding:40px 20px}.header[data-astro-cid-fb3qbcs3]{text-align:center;margin-bottom:40px;padding:30px 0}.back-link[data-astro-cid-fb3qbcs3]{display:inline-block;margin-bottom:20px;color:var(--color-primary);font-weight:500;text-decoration:none}.back-link[data-astro-cid-fb3qbcs3]:hover{text-decoration:underline}.header[data-astro-cid-fb3qbcs3] h1[data-astro-cid-fb3qbcs3]{font-size:2.5rem;font-weight:700;color:var(--color-text-dark);margin-bottom:15px;line-height:1.2}.brand-accent[data-astro-cid-fb3qbcs3]{color:var(--color-primary)}.header[data-astro-cid-fb3qbcs3] .subtitle[data-astro-cid-fb3qbcs3]{font-size:1rem;color:var(--color-text-light);font-weight:400}.content[data-astro-cid-fb3qbcs3]{background:#fff;border-radius:12px;padding:50px;box-shadow:0 8px 32px #0000001a;border:1px solid #e0e0e0}.dates[data-astro-cid-fb3qbcs3]{color:var(--color-text-light);font-size:.9rem;margin-bottom:30px;padding-bottom:20px;border-bottom:1px solid #e0e0e0}.intro[data-astro-cid-fb3qbcs3]{margin-bottom:30px;font-size:1.05rem}.toc[data-astro-cid-fb3qbcs3]{background:linear-gradient(135deg,#e8f5e8,#f0f8f0);border:2px solid var(--color-primary);padding:30px;margin:30px 0;border-radius:12px}.toc[data-astro-cid-fb3qbcs3] h2[data-astro-cid-fb3qbcs3]{margin-top:0;border-bottom:none;padding-bottom:0}.toc[data-astro-cid-fb3qbcs3] ol[data-astro-cid-fb3qbcs3]{list-style-position:inside;padding-left:0}.toc[data-astro-cid-fb3qbcs3] li[data-astro-cid-fb3qbcs3]{margin-bottom:8px}.toc[data-astro-cid-fb3qbcs3] a[data-astro-cid-fb3qbcs3]{color:var(--color-text-dark);font-weight:500}.toc[data-astro-cid-fb3qbcs3] a[data-astro-cid-fb3qbcs3]:hover{color:var(--color-primary)}h2[data-astro-cid-fb3qbcs3]{color:var(--color-primary);font-size:1.6rem;font-weight:600;margin-top:40px;margin-bottom:20px;padding-bottom:10px;border-bottom:2px solid var(--color-primary);scroll-margin-top:20px}h3[data-astro-cid-fb3qbcs3]{color:var(--color-text-dark);font-size:1.2rem;font-weight:600;margin-top:25px;margin-bottom:15px}p[data-astro-cid-fb3qbcs3]{margin-bottom:15px;line-height:1.8}ul[data-astro-cid-fb3qbcs3],ol[data-astro-cid-fb3qbcs3]{margin-bottom:20px;padding-left:30px}li[data-astro-cid-fb3qbcs3]{margin-bottom:10px;line-height:1.8}table[data-astro-cid-fb3qbcs3]{width:100%;border-collapse:collapse;margin:25px 0;background:#fff;border:1px solid #e0e0e0}th[data-astro-cid-fb3qbcs3],td[data-astro-cid-fb3qbcs3]{padding:15px;text-align:left;border:1px solid #e0e0e0}th[data-astro-cid-fb3qbcs3]{background:var(--color-primary);color:#fff;font-weight:600}tr[data-astro-cid-fb3qbcs3]:nth-child(2n){background:var(--color-bg-light)}a[data-astro-cid-fb3qbcs3]{color:var(--color-primary);text-decoration:none;font-weight:500}a[data-astro-cid-fb3qbcs3]:hover{text-decoration:underline}.print-link[data-astro-cid-fb3qbcs3]{display:inline-block;background:var(--color-primary);color:#fff;padding:10px 20px;border-radius:6px;margin:15px 0;cursor:pointer}.print-link[data-astro-cid-fb3qbcs3]:hover{background:var(--color-primary-dark);text-decoration:none}.contact-info[data-astro-cid-fb3qbcs3]{background:linear-gradient(135deg,#e8f5e8,#f0f8f0);border-left:4px solid var(--color-primary);padding:25px;margin:30px 0;border-radius:8px}.contact-info[data-astro-cid-fb3qbcs3] strong[data-astro-cid-fb3qbcs3]{color:var(--color-primary)}.page-footer[data-astro-cid-fb3qbcs3]{text-align:center;margin-top:50px;padding-top:30px;border-top:1px solid #e0e0e0;color:var(--color-text-light);font-size:.9rem}@media print{.content[data-astro-cid-fb3qbcs3]{box-shadow:none;border:none}.print-link[data-astro-cid-fb3qbcs3],.back-link[data-astro-cid-fb3qbcs3]{display:none}}@media(max-width:768px){.container[data-astro-cid-fb3qbcs3]{padding:20px 15px}.content[data-astro-cid-fb3qbcs3]{padding:30px 20px}.header[data-astro-cid-fb3qbcs3] h1[data-astro-cid-fb3qbcs3]{font-size:1.8rem}h2[data-astro-cid-fb3qbcs3]{font-size:1.4rem}.toc[data-astro-cid-fb3qbcs3]{padding:20px}table[data-astro-cid-fb3qbcs3]{font-size:.9rem}th[data-astro-cid-fb3qbcs3],td[data-astro-cid-fb3qbcs3]{padding:10px}}
